Prevailing wage rates: Belmont County, Ohio

Building construction · OH20260069 modification 1, published May 18, 2026

The short answer

This sheet sets 33 classifications for building work in Belmont County, Ohio. Each line is a basic hourly rate plus a fringe rate, and the sum is the minimum you must pay for that work, from $30.58 an hour (operator: bulldozer) to $78.12 (pipefitter (excludes hvac pipe installation)). Your contract may lock an earlier modification.

Rates by classification

Total is the basic rate plus the fringe. Source is the agreement or survey the rate came from; a marker means the group changed in this modification. A dagger (†) means the fringe carries a footnote or percentage the total does not include; read the group’s notes.

Questions people ask

Which rate do I pay on OH20260069?
The line for the classification of work actually performed: the basic rate plus the fringe. You may pay the fringe into benefit plans, as cash on every hour, or a mix. Overtime after 40 hours is 1.5 times the basic rate; fringe is paid on every hour and never multiplied.
My trade is not on this sheet. What do I do?
Do not borrow the nearest name. Ask the contracting agency for a conformance on Standard Form 1444 before the first week of that work, and note it as pending on the payroll.
Does modification 1 apply to my contract?
Only if it was in force when your contract was awarded (generally at bid opening). An earlier modification locked into the contract keeps applying, except on option years, added scope and indefinite-quantity contracts. The number and modification are on the first page of the exhibit in your contract.
